About This Deck

The Yin Yang Tarot & I-Ching Oracle is a 64-card deck designed to blend the ancient wisdom of the I Ching with the interpretive framework of tarot. Each card appears to correspond to one of the 64 I Ching hexagrams, featuring traditional East Asian-inspired illustrations that depict scenes and figures relevant to the hexagram's meaning. The deck aims to provide a profound intuitive guidance system by combining these two powerful divination traditions.

The deck's visual style emphasizes a sense of calm and introspection, with a focus on human figures in various contemplative or active poses within natural or architectural settings. The inclusion of a companion booklet and a brass tortoise, which likely functions as a casting tool for I Ching readings, suggests a comprehensive system designed for deep engagement. The blend of I Ching and tarot offers a novel approach for readers seeking to explore the interplay between these two distinct yet complementary systems.

This deck is presented as a tool for awakening inner wisdom, or the "sage within," by facilitating a deeper understanding of life's patterns and transitions through the combined lens of I Ching symbolism and tarot-like interpretation. The 64-card count directly aligns with the number of hexagrams in the I Ching, indicating a direct mapping between the two systems.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many cards are in the Yin Yang Tarot & I-Ching Oracle deck?
The deck contains 64 cards, which directly corresponds to the 64 hexagrams of the I Ching. Each card is designed to represent and interpret one of these hexagrams.
Does this deck follow a traditional tarot system?
While the deck is named 'Yin Yang Tarot,' its 64-card count and explicit mention of I Ching hexagrams indicate it does not follow the standard 78-card tarot structure. Instead, it merges I Ching concepts with a tarot-like interpretive approach, offering a unique hybrid system.
What is included with the Yin Yang Tarot & I-Ching Oracle?
The set includes the 64-card deck, a companion booklet for guidance, and a brass tortoise with coins. The tortoise and coins are traditional tools used for casting I Ching readings.
What is the art style of the Yin Yang Tarot & I-Ching Oracle?
The artwork is hand-drawn in a style inspired by traditional East Asian art, featuring muted colors and intricate details. It evokes the aesthetic of ink wash paintings with subtle watercolor elements, depicting figures and scenes relevant to the I Ching hexagrams.
